Product Description:
This chemical is widely used as a surfactant and emulsifier in various industrial applications. It is particularly effective in metalworking fluids, where it helps in lubrication, cooling, and rust prevention during machining processes. Additionally, it is utilized in the formulation of cleaning agents, detergents, and degreasers due to its ability to break down oils and greases. In the textile industry, it serves as a wetting and dispersing agent, aiding in the even distribution of dyes and other chemicals. Its properties also make it suitable for use in agricultural formulations, where it enhances the spreading and sticking of pesticides and herbicides on plant surfaces. Furthermore, it finds application in the production of paints and coatings, where it acts as a stabilizer and improves the consistency of the final product.
